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
39829513336 016121 618 78603547335 08369745
447722 40428488
447722 40428488
841169654 7921112349 650
All about undefined
Interested in learning more?
447722 40428488
841169654 7921112349 650
See more
6909 57455
3647331826 53669371518 503872
See more
254 40
0809746959 83 14 792547218
See more